Right now I'm running rc long arms with about 5 inches of lift. I clear my Goodyear duratracs 33x12.50 no problem. But a buddy has a set of 35 x12.50 baja claws with 2 of them brand new 2 less than 30. He wants to do a flat trade. But all the work I would have to do to run those doesn't seem very worth it. Anybody who is running 35s what lift and how much trimming have you done.

To trade or not to trade?-image-3396438652.jpg

I've got 2 more inches I can add but don't want to get to high
